Spackle

Wiktionary, Creative Commons Attribution/Share-Alike License
  • noun. Any powder that when mixed with water forms a plastic paste used to fill cracks and holes in plaster.
  • noun. A plastic paste meant for filling cracks and holes in plaster.
  • verb. To fill or repair with a plastic paste.
  • verb. To fill cracks or holes with a spackle.
  • verb. To fill gaps with something, as if spackling; to speckle
